SUMMARY:
MSHA published hearing dates in the January 27, 2003 proposed rule on Safety Standards for the Use of a Belt Entry as an Intake Air Course to Ventilate Working Sections and Areas Where Mechanized Mining Equipment Is Being Installed or Removed (68 FR 3936). Three of the hearing dates published with the proposed rule conflict with other Agency hearings and are being changed. The hearing in Grand Junction, Colorado is changed from May 29, 2003 to April 3, 2003. The hearing in Charleston, West Virginia is changed from May 13, 2003 to April 8, 2003. The hearing in Washington, Pennsylvania is changed from May 15, 2003 to April 10, 2003. All of the hearing locations are printed under S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ION for the convenience of the public.
